Mahua

fried dough twists, fengmi, honey twist, shibajie mahua, 麻花, 蜜麻花, 十八街麻花, shiba jie mahua, shibajie ma hua

Mahua (chinese: 麻花) or fried dough twist is a chinese dough twist that is fried in peanut oil. it has a shiny and golden look. it is prepared in various ways with different flavors, which range from sweet to spicy, and usually has a dense and crisp texture. the origin of mahua can be traced back to thousands of years ago. many places have a tradition of eating mahua, and mahua is considered a signature food of the northern chinese city of tianjin.
